How many cubic feet is an 80 lb bag of concrete?

An 80 lb bag of concrete generally covers 0.6 cubic feet when mixed with water. Therefore, a 80 lb bag of concrete is equal to 0.6 cubic feet.

How do you calculate concrete bags?

To calculate how many concrete bags you need for a project, you will need to first calculate the volume of concrete needed. You can do this by calculating the length, width, and depth of the project in cubic feet, and multiplying those three numbers together.

When you have the total volume of concrete needed, you can then divide that number by the amount of concrete that each bag can cover. Different concrete bags will have different coverage amounts, so it is important to check the bag for the manufacturer’s recommended coverage per bag.

Once you have the total number of bags needed, you can round up to make sure you have enough concrete. It is better to have extra on hand, just in case.

How long do concrete piers need to cure?

Concrete piers need to cure for at least 28 days before they can support heavy loads. The full curing time to obtain the full strength of concrete is typically 28-90 days dependent on environmental factors such as temperature and humidity.

During the curing period, the concrete should remain wet, so it is recommended that the kraft paper or plastic coverings used to temporarily protect the pier from the elements should be kept intact. Additionally, the placement of the pier should be maintained and undisturbed, as movement can lead to weak and unstable support.

During the curing period, regular inspections of the concrete piers should be made to ensure proper curing and set-up.

What material is sonotube?

Sonotube is a brand of cardboard forms, commonly used to support poured concrete columns. It is a heavy-duty cardboard tube normally made from recycled paper. The walls of Sonotube are much thicker than traditional cardboard tubes, so it is stronger, more rigid and better able to withstand the weight of concrete and other materials.

This makes it a reliable and cost-effective choice for a range of construction projects. Sonotube forms can be used for a variety of purposes, including the creation of footings, columns and walls. Additionally, they can be used to line drilled holes or as a form in which to pour concrete.

Furthermore, it is an advantageous product since it is easy to install, creates minimal waste and can be customized to various shapes and sizes to meet specific project requirements.
